Catalog description
Imagination is essential to the psyche, bound up with perception, memory, and creativity, but too often dismissed as insubstantial or unreal. This course will examine imagination as an irreducible phenomenon through both scientific and spiritual frameworks. The topic will be approached through multiple lenses, including, history, philosophy, culture, and religion, with particular emphasis on depth psychology and neuroscience.
